Mickael FEYS (mickaelfeys@yahoo.com) reports a bug with a severity of 2 The lower the number the more severe it is. Short Description Unexpected behaviour of the ecpg -D option. Long Description Configuration : system : sun sparc ultra 5 os : solaris 2.7 postgres : 7.0.2 compilator : cc compilator from the workshop. Problem: I used the ecpg tool in order to build a c program. I would like to use a conditional compilation in order to have the samecode to acces different system database but the ecpg tool just copy the #ifdef statements to the c program. Example: #ifdef ORACLE exec sql fetch ... /* fetch instruction for an oracle database */ #endif The preprocessor just copy those lines to the c program whereas it should ignore them and as the fetch statement whichwas deserved for oracle is unrecognised by postgres, the preprocessor is unable to parse the file. I try with the -D option, thinking it works like the -D option in C but it doesn't. Thanks in advance. Mickael FEYS Sample Code No file was uploaded with this report
